Not Just A Drawing Tool — A Real Schema Editor On Your Own Domain
drawDB is a database diagram editor that understands databases. It doesn't just draw boxes and lines — it produces the SQL behind them.
Visual Schema Design
Lay out tables, columns, keys and relationships on a canvas built for schemas rather than for generic shapes.
Pick Your Database
Choose the database you're targeting when you start, so the editor speaks the dialect your project actually uses.
Generate SQL
Turn the diagram into SQL you can take straight to your project — the design and the DDL never drift apart.
Import & Export
Bring an existing diagram in, or export your work back out, so a schema isn't trapped inside one browser tab.
Drafts Stay In Your Browser
Work in progress lives client-side in your own browser — the server hosts the editor, not your unpublished designs.
Your Own Instance
A private deployment on your own domain and HTTPS, instead of pasting your production schema into a public editor.

What is drawDB?
drawDB is a private, browser-based database diagram editor. You design schemas visually, import and export diagram data, and generate SQL from what you've drawn — all without installing anything locally.

Where do my diagrams live?
Draft diagrams stay in your own browser rather than being written to the server. Use drawDB's export to save a diagram or its generated SQL wherever your team keeps them — a repository, a document store, or your file system.
Which databases does it support?
You pick the database you're targeting when you start a diagram, and the editor generates SQL for it. Check drawDB's own documentation for the current list of supported dialects.
Why host it myself instead of using a public editor?
Because a schema is a map of your data. A private deployment on your own domain means your table names, relationships and design decisions are never pasted into someone else's service.
